Lane Closures Scheduled Next Week on US 422 in West Norriton
Motorists should be expect delays in the area and consider alternate routes.

Lane closures have been scheduled for next week on Route 422 in West Norriton and Upper Merion, the Pennsylvania Department of Transportation announced.
On Monday, December 19, and Tuesday, December 20, lanes will close intermittently on eastbound and westbound US 422 for patching. The affected areas will be between I-76 in Upper Merion and Trooper Road in West Norriton, officials said. Closures will be in place from 9 a.m. to 3 p.m.
On Monday through Thursday, closures are scheduled at the same time between Armand Hammer and Trooper Road for debris removal, according to PennDOT.

The construction schedule is weather dependent.
Motorists should be expect delays in the area and consider alternate routes.
